*USER SUBROUTINE SUBROUTINE CREEP(DECRA,DESWA,STATEV,SERD,EC,ESW,P,QTILD, 1 TEMP,DTEMP,PREDEF,DPRED,TIME,DTIME,CMNAME,LEXIMP,LEND, 2 COORDS,NSTATV,NOEL,NPT,LAYER,KSPT,KSTEP,KINC) C INCLUDE 'ABA_PARAM.INC' C CHARACTER*80 CMNAME C DIMENSION DECRA(5),DESWA(5),PREDEF(*),DPRED(*),TIME(2),STATEV(*), 1 COORDS(*),EC(2),ESW(2) parameter (maxProps = 100) dimension rIndVars(maxProps),dpropVals(100) parameter (MAXPARAMS=20) CHARACTER*80 TBL_LABEL DIMENSION RPARAMS(MAXPARAMS) TBL_LABEL = 'MTR1' call getPropertyTable(TBL_LABEL, rIndVars, temp, predef, * numProps, rparams, dPropVals, numDervs, jError) C DO I=1,5 DECRA(I)=0.0D0 DESWA(I)=0.0D0 ENDDO C C DEFINE CONSTATANTS C A1=1.D-16 A2=1.D-14 AN1=RPARAMS(1) AN2=RPARAMS(2) AM1=RPARAMS(3) AM2=RPARAMS(4) C T1=QTILD**AN1 T2=(TIME(2) - DTIME)**(AM1-1.) T3=QTILD**AN2 T4=(TIME(2) - DTIME)**(AM2-1.) DECRA(1) = DTIME*(AM1*A1*T1*T2 + AM2*A2*T3*T4) RETURN END